About Master’s Program,
Montclair State University’s MA in Psychological Sciences program seeks to prepare students for doctoral-level study in Psychology. Students that enter this program develop their abilities in research methods and data analysis while also gaining a broad base of knowledge in psychological sub-disciplines.
The MA program in Psychological Sciences is excellent preparation for doctoral-level studies in experimental or applied psychological disciplines. Many of the graduates from the MA in Psychological Sciences program further their studies in doctoral programs at Columbia University, Rutgers University, the CUNY system, Lehigh University, and Yeshiva University, to name a few.
This program also prepares students for a variety of research-focused careers. Graduates of this program will be qualified for work as researchers in a variety of settings, including academic laboratories, social service agencies, government agencies, educational evaluation programs, and corporate research and development or marketing departments. Former students have secured positions as research assistants at The Kessler Institute for Rehabilitation, The Passaic County Mental Health Center, and The Alpine School, as examples.
Master’s Program Degree Eligibility with GPA,
In order to graduate, students in the MA in Psychology program must complete a total of 35 credits and conduct an empirical thesis project under the supervision of one of our faculty members.
The Office of Graduate Admissions requires the equivalent of a U.S. bachelor’s degree in order to be eligible to apply for a graduate program. Applicants must have a bachelor’s degree in psychology or a minimum of 12 undergraduate credits in psychology, including a course in statistics and a laboratory experimental course. Please note: an introductory course in psychology does not count toward the minimum credit requirement, though it might be needed as a pre-requisite to other psychology courses. The undergraduate requirements can be taken here at Montclair State University or another university. Please be sure to check with the Graduate Programs Coordinator to be certain the courses taken elsewhere fulfill the undergraduate credit requirements.
